NO MORE EXCUSES

2/4/2026


“Jesus said to him, ‘Let the dead bury their dead; but go and preach the kingdom of God.’” (Luke 9:60)


 

There will always be a reason not to obey God if you are looking for one. Responsibilities, relationships, careers, and even legitimate obligations can easily become excuses that delay obedience. When Jesus spoke these words, He was not being insensitive or dismissive of human responsibility; He was emphasizing divine priority. The call of God must never be treated as secondary. When obedience to God is delayed, destiny is delayed.


God does not call people randomly. Before He called you, He already knew your schedule, your family responsibilities, your limitations, and your challenges. Yet, He still chose you. This means that your current situation is not a hindrance to God—it is only a hindrance if you allow it to be. When God calls, He also supplies the grace, strength, and ability to respond. Philippians 2:13 reminds us that it is God who works in us both to will and to do of His good pleasure.


Child of God, let nothing—no matter how reasonable it may seem—stand in the way of advancing the gospel. Obedience must be immediate and complete. When you put God first, everything else will fall into its proper place.


 

Faith-Filled Confession:


I refuse to delay my obedience to God. I trust His ability at work in me, and I prioritize the gospel above every excuse. Through the power of the Spirit, I boldly fulfill my divine assignment, in Jesus’ name. Amen.
